Weaver City Council Reviews Equipment Proposal and Civil Service Appointments at July 22 Meeting

Weaver City Cpuncil Meeting

Weaver, AL – The Weaver City Council convened for its regular meeting on Tuesday, July 22, 2025. Mayor Jeff Clendenning and Councilmember Burns were absent. Present at the meeting were Councilmembers McRae, Bowles, Hamby, and Prestley, along with department heads Director Ingram, Mrs. Whetstone, Police Chief Bush, and Fire Chief/Code Enforcement Officer Bunn.

During the preceding work session, Public Works Director Ingram shared details about a piece of equipment he and Chief Bunn recently reviewed. The proposed equipment, costing approximately $12,000, can be attached to the city’s current machinery and would assist with clearing right-of-ways. The tool has the capability to clear up to 13 feet in height and 8 feet to the sides, which Ingram noted could be a low-cost solution to improve city maintenance operations. He also thanked Chief Bunn for assisting with traffic control last week due to limited staffing.

Chief Bush and Chief Bunn both reported no new updates during the department head segment. Mrs. Whetstone stated that third-quarter financial reports had been submitted without issue. There were no additional reports from City Council members.

The regular session began with the call to order, invocation, Pledge of Allegiance, roll call, and the adoption of the agenda and minutes from the July 8, 2025, meeting. In old business, the council discussed appointments to the Civil Service Board. A motion was approved allowing the mayor to submit a letter to the legislative delegation with names of interested individuals for board consideration.

There was no new business presented, and with the mayor absent due to a family illness, no report was given from his office. Councilmembers requested that he be kept in thoughts and prayers during this time. No public comments were offered, and the meeting was adjourned. All votes were unanimous.
